Samir Oliveros, ‘The Luckiest Man In America’ Filmmaker & Plenty Good Co-Founder, Signs With Cinetic Media
Samir Oliveros, director of 'Luckiest Man in America,' has signed with Cinetic Media ahead of the film's release via IFC.
The stranger-than-fiction story, based on true events, follows an unemployed ice cream truck driver who, in 1984, drives from Ohio to California to become a contestant on the popular game show Press Your Luck and goes on an unprecedented winning streak, all while keeping a big secret. The project features a stacked cast led by Paul Walter Hauser, which also includes David Strathairn, Shamier Anderson, Walton Goggins, Maisie Williams, Haley Bennett, and Johnny Knoxville. Additionally, Oliveros is a partner and co-founder of the aforementioned Plenty Good alongside Tomás Gómez Bustillo, Ciro Apicella, RJ Glass, Gewan Brown and Amanda Freedman.
